Unfortunately the NHS is currently having a hard time coping with the demand and wait times for services are at an all-time high. According to Freedom of Information data that was compiled by ADHD UK, adults in some areas can expect to wait up to four years before being seen for an assessment on the NHS. This is despite the NHS constitution that states that patients have the right to seek treatment within 18 weeks of receiving a referral from their GP.
The long wait times are having a significant impact on people with ADHD. They can be demoralising to parents, children and families. They can also affect work performance and lead to problems at school as well as in relationships. It is crucial to find the right provider for you. A private psychiatric appointment for ADHD diagnosis typically lasts two hours. It includes clinical interviews, ratings scales, and a detailed discussion of your present circumstances. Your psychiatrist will assess how much does private adhd assessment cost your behavior affects your work, family and social life. They will also address any other health issues that may be relevant. They will then recommend an action plan that includes medication if needed. In most cases, a shared care agreement with your GP can be set up to prescribe ADHD medication. However, some GPs not prescribe the medication. This is a problem when you're waiting for an NHS diagnosis.
